JOWAI, Dec 28: The Dorbar Shnong Khimusniang in Jowai officially concluded its platinum jubilee celebrations on Saturday, marking the village’s 75th anniversary with joy and festivity.
The jubilee, which began on December 6, featured a variety of programmes celebrating the milestone.
The concluding ceremony was attended Rajya Sabha member by, WR Kharlukhi, as the chief guest, alongside local MLA and MUDA chairman Wailadmiki Shylla, village head A. Lamare, past and present village leaders, locals, et al .
In his address, Kharlukhi highlighted the village’s transformation over the years, noting its growth in knowledge, progress, peace and unity.
He also reaffirmed his commitment to the development of Jowai and the Jaintia Hills and pledged support for Dorbar Shnong Khimusniang through the MP scheme.
During the programme, it was shared that the Dorbar Shnong Khimusniang was established in 1949 by 16 prominent leaders, the names of whom have been inscribed on a foundation stone.
Other highlights of the celebration include a report presentation by Secretary of the Platinum Jubilee Committee E. Suting, a speech from the Chairman of the Souvenir Committee, performances by the Kids Choir and Seng Khynroo Khylood, and the release of a souvenir book.
